首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]揭秘:jQuery AJAX轻松实现无跳转页面数据交互技巧

发布于 2025-06-24 07:33:18
0
341

引言随着互联网技术的发展,用户对网页交互体验的要求越来越高。传统的表单提交会导致页面跳转,用户体验不佳。而jQuery AJAX技术可以轻松实现无跳转页面数据交互,为用户提供更流畅的体验。本文将详细介...

引言

随着互联网技术的发展,用户对网页交互体验的要求越来越高。传统的表单提交会导致页面跳转,用户体验不佳。而jQuery AJAX技术可以轻松实现无跳转页面数据交互,为用户提供更流畅的体验。本文将详细介绍jQuery AJAX的原理、使用方法以及注意事项。

一、jQuery AJAX原理

AJAX(Asynchronous JavaScript and XML)是一种在不重新加载整个页面的情况下,与服务器交换数据和更新部分网页的技术。jQuery AJAX利用JavaScript的XMLHttpRequest对象,通过异步发送HTTP请求,获取服务器响应的数据,并更新页面内容。

二、jQuery AJAX使用方法

1. 引入jQuery库

首先,确保在HTML文件中引入了jQuery库。可以通过CDN的方式引入,如下:

2. 使用$.ajax()方法发送请求

jQuery AJAX的核心方法是$.ajax(),以下是一个简单的示例:

$.ajax({ url: 'example.php', // 请求的URL地址 type: 'GET', // 请求方式,可以是GET或POST dataType: 'json', // 预期服务器返回的数据类型 success: function(data) { // 请求成功后的回调函数 console.log(data); }, error: function(xhr, status, error) { // 请求失败后的回调函数 console.log('请求出错:' + error); }
});

3. 其他常用方法

除了\(.ajax()方法,jQuery还提供了一些其他常用方法,如\).get()、\(.post()、\).getJSON()等,它们是$.ajax()的简化版本,适用于特定的场景。

三、jQuery AJAX注意事项

  1. 跨域请求:由于浏览器的同源策略,AJAX请求只能发送到与页面同源的URL。如果需要跨域请求,可以采用JSONP或CORS等方法。

  2. 安全性:AJAX请求的数据可能会暴露敏感信息,因此在使用AJAX时,要注意数据的安全性,例如对数据进行加密处理。

  3. 错误处理:在实际应用中,可能会遇到各种错误,如网络错误、服务器错误等。因此,要合理处理AJAX请求中的错误。

四、实例代码

以下是一个使用jQuery AJAX实现无刷新表单提交的示例:

五、总结

jQuery AJAX技术为Web开发带来了极大的便利,可以实现无跳转页面数据交互,提高用户体验。通过本文的介绍,相信读者已经对jQuery AJAX有了初步的了解。在实际应用中,可以根据需求选择合适的方法,并注意相关注意事项。

评论
一个月内的热帖推荐
啊龙
Lv.1普通用户

9545

帖子

31

小组

3242

积分

赞助商广告
站长交流